While studying undergraduate degree, My research topic titled "Reflection of Japanese Culture in Manga" which opened up an opportunity for me to learn and added up to my interest on cultural contents. During the time, I also played an active role in the university's life by being selected the Head of Student Committee on arts and culture, and had been developed my rounded skills by doing many activities for example preparation and publication of a magazine of the students of the department, and arrangement of seminars for the purpose of exchanging ideas on cultures. Apart from my academic achievements, I was selected as an intern to work in a government agency 'Thailand Creative and Design Center' in the Project Coordinator position, which offered me an invaluable experience in exhibition management and involvement in the creative industry. My article titled 'Creative Will' was published in Creative Thailand Magazine which encouraged me to have more confidence in my ability and intention to work towards more development of the creative industry. After graduation I was offered a job at Sahamongkol Film company which is the biggest production and distribution company in Thailand owning works such as 'Ong Bak''Tom Yam Kung'. Working as a content editor helped me to improve my knowledge in various aspects of the domestic and international film industries and gain me understanding market needs. Hence, both of my academic backgrounds and working experience have helped to raise my interests and widen my analytical, critical, creative thinking skills. In addition to my academic and job interests, I usually spend my free time reading and watching films. I have Russian as a third language and currently study Korean in the beginning course.
For my future goal, I am certain that achieving KGSP scholarship and studying at Dongguk University will help me to understand the Strategy of cultural contents planning and will no doubt lead to further unification of my goals and areas of study. Pursuing my MA in Cultural Contents Planning at Dongguk University will definitely enhance my perspectives, which I believe would be an advantage for my future career and would enable me to get an opportunity to create network with a global networks with the people with common interests. Acquiring more advanced techniques and strategy as operated in Korea would also contribute to my grate performance in the field. Lastly, I am positive and hope that this essay will help answer your question regarding my suitability for inclusion in your program and meet with your approval.
